A Dutch student team on Tuesday unveiled what it believes to be the world's first solar-powered ambulance, which it hopes can bring much-needed medical care to the remotest parts of the globe.
The vehicle is not designed to be a “disco taxi” (rapid transport to and from hospital) but as a mobile medical facility to support remote areas that don’t have reliable electricity.
The solar panels also provide power while the vehicle is at its destination, charging batteries and providing power for the equipment. It makes a lot more sense for a vehicle that is stationary a lot of the time and working in remote areas without charging facilities to have its own panels.
